U.S. Navy Diaphragm Mk IV Gas Mask

The U.S. Navy Diaphragm Mk IV Gas Mask was an updated version of the U.S. ND Mk III, but with even larger triangular eyepieces. The filter clipped to the head harness behind the user's head, with two hoses drawing air up towards the eyepieces. This example was made by Mine Safety Appliances in 1945.
